Analysis

The most recent figure for share of primary school teachers who are women in Bolivia is 65.6%, measured in 2024. That is the highest value across all 15 years on record.

The figure is up 0.2% on the previous year and up 1.3% over ten years.

Over the whole period, share of primary school teachers who are women in Bolivia peaked at 65.6% in 2024 and was at its lowest, 61.1%, in 1999.

That places Bolivia 151st out of 212 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 15 years of available data.
